A mysterious disease is spreading rapidly across South Africa, causing trees to die and turn orange in color. The cause of the disease is not yet known, but scientists are actively working to find out what is causing it. The disease has been reported in several provinces and is affecting a variety of species, including pine, gum, and cypress trees. Symptoms of the disease include orange needles, dead branches, and a thinning of the crown. Scientists are currently studying samples of the affected trees to determine the exact cause of the disease and how it can be stopped. The results of their research will be critical in determining how to prevent the spread of this disease.
